The white cottony growth is most likely a fungas. Keeping the water clean will help but depending how much it has spread it could very well use an external fungas medication.

As for the fin nipping... are you sure it is fin nipping? Fin rot is a common occurance that happens in parrallel with white cottony fungas growth which can much resemble fin nipping. A common fungas medication should prevent this at the same time.
